About the Role

                                                         
We are looking for a Principal Engineer to join our Cloud Platform team and take ownership of the architecture and evolution of our multi-tenant SaaS platform. You will work at the intersection of backend engineering and cloud infrastructure, designing and building the systems that power our control plane and data plane at scale.                                                                               

This is a high-impact, high-ownership role. You will be a technical anchor for the team — driving architecture decisions, mentoring engineers, and partnering with product and infrastructure leaders to shape the future of our cloud platform.
                                                                                          

What You Will Do

                                             
 Architecture & Design

  - Own end-to-end architecture for the cloud platform, spanning control plane and data plane                                                                                                                  
  - Design multi-tenant systems with strong isolation, security, and resource governance                                                                                                                       
  - Define platform abstractions that work across hybrid environments AWS, GCP, Azure, and on-premises                                                                                                       
  - Drive architectural reviews, RFCs, and ensure decisions are well-reasoned, documented, and scalable    

                                               
Control Plane  

   
  - Architect and build systems for tenant provisioning, lifecycle management, and configuration                                                                                                               
  - Design cluster orchestration and management systems that operate reliably at scale                                                                                                                         
  - Build APIs and automation that enable self-service for operators and tenants                                                                                                               
  - Ensure control plane is highly available, auditable, and observable                                                                                      
Data Plane   

                              
  - Design data path components for high-throughput, low-latency workloads                                                                                                                                     
  - Build and enforce isolation boundaries between tenants at the data layer                                                                                                                                   
  - Optimise for performance, reliability, and cost efficiency at scale     
                                           

Engineering Excellence 
                      
  - Set technical direction and coding standards for the platform team                                                                                                                                         
  - Identify and address systemic risks — reliability, scalability, security, and operability                                                                                                                  
  - Partner with SRE and DevOps on observability, incident response, and capacity planning   
                                 
Mentorship & Leadership 
                           
  - Mentor and grow senior and mid-level engineers                                                                                   
  - Contribute to hiring, define bar, conduct interviews, help build the India platform team                                                                                                                  
  - Collaborate closely with cross geo-based engineering and product teams            

Must Have      
    
SaaS Platform & Multi-Tenancy

  - Hands-on experience building or operating multi-tenant SaaS platforms at scale silo/pool/bridge models, noisy neighbour mitigation, tenant resource quotas, and lifecycle automation (onboarding, provisioning, offboarding)
  - Knowledge of data isolation strategies schema-per-tenant, database-per-tenant, row-level security, and per-tenant encryption at rest

Control Plane & Data Plane

  - Proven experience with control plane / data plane separation and cluster management — Kubernetes operators, CRDs, admission webhooks, RBAC, and namespace isolation
  - Understanding of configuration management at scale — GitOps workflows, feature flags, and dynamic config propagation across distributed environments

Cloud & Hybrid Infrastructure

  - Deep expertise in at least two of AWS, GCP, or Azure VPC, IAM, managed Kubernetes (EKS/GKE/AKS), IaC (Terraform/Pulumi), and cost optimisation across hybrid environments
  - Familiarity with service mesh technologies — Istio, Linkerd, or Envoy — for traffic management, mTLS, and microservices observability

Distributed Systems & Security

  - Strong grasp of distributed systems fundamentals HA patterns, fault tolerance, observability (OpenTelemetry, Prometheus, Grafana), and resilience testing
  - Understanding of zero-trust security, secrets management (Vault, AWS Secrets Manager), and compliance frameworks (SOC 2, ISO 27001, GDPR) at the infrastructure level

AI-Augmented Engineering

  - Actively uses AI coding assistants — Claude, Cursor, Copilot — for infrastructure tasks, runbook generation, incident analysis, and ADR drafting
  - Able to craft effective prompts for complex engineering problems and critically evaluate AI output; evaluates and drives AI tool adoption across the platform team
